Özet (EN)

The aim of this study is to investigate the relationship and the nature of the relationship between Alzheimer's disease (AD) and insommia, apathy and depression to able to asses whether insomnia, apathy and/or depression is a risk factor for AD. Determining the risk factors may allow for interventions to slown down the cognitive loss. This research has been conducted in Alanya Alaaddin Keykubat Üniversity Training and Research Hospital with AD patients and a healthy cohort. Research groups consist of 2 separate experimental groups (total of 32 participants) and 1 control group (20 participants). Participants have been evaulated by using Addenbrooke's Cognitive Examination-Revised (ACE-R) and also mini-mental (MMSE) score has been calculated from ACE-R; Montgomery-Åsberg Depression Rating Scale (MADRS); Apathy Evaluation Scale (AES); LEVEL 2—Sleep Disturbance—Adult (PROMIS—Sleep Disturbance—Short Form). The statistical analyzes that conducted is independent t-test, Pearson correlation; simple linear regression analyze; MANOVA and MANCOVA analyze. Results: The cognitive scores are statistically significantly higher (p<0,001) in control group comparing to ATD groups. AES scores are statistically significantly higher (p<0,05) in ATD groups comparing to control group. PROMIS scores are statistically significantly higher in ATD-In group (p<0,05) and Non-In group (p<0,01) comparing to control group. MADRS scores are statistically significantly higher in ATD-In group (p<0,05) comparing to control group. Cognitive scores are statistically significantly different between groups based on CDR levels (p<0,01). The interaction of CDR-depression; CDR-insomnia; CDR-apathy scores are statistically significantly different between groups (p<0,05). Conclusion: According to results cognitive performances show differences based on the severity of insomnia, apathy and depression syptoms. The decreas in severity of apathy and depression succesfully preditcs the increase in cognitive performance. These results suggest to be sensitive to the symptoms of insomnia, apathy and depression for the geriatric populations in clinical settings.
